Artie Lange has stand-up appearance scheduled for June 2010

Artie Lange is still scheduled to appear at the MGM Grand Theater at Foxwoods Casino in Connecticut in June 18, 2010 according to the theater's website and the ticket sales representatives answering the customer service lines at Foxwoods on Tuesday, February 2nd.  Tickets are currently available for purchase on the theater's website

Artie Lange was last heard on the Howard Stern Show in mid-December before he was ordered to take a mandatory vacation by Sirius XM executives. Weeks later, Artie Lange was discovered near death by his mother after a violent and bloody suicide attempt by stabbing.

Fans of the Howard Stern Show have been clamoring for news about Artie Lange since the story of his suicide attempt and subsequent hospitalization broke in early January.

Postings about the June 2010 Artie Lange MGM Foxwoods show sprung up on multiple Howard Stern Show fan message boards on Tuesday, and a ticket sales representative at MGM Foxwoods told the Howard Stern Examiner that the rumor has merit:

"Yes, as far as we know, he is still scheduled to appear. They have not cancelled yet."

Although the scheduled appearance is still five months away, the news that any Artie Lange appearance might be staying on the calendar gives hope to Howard Stern Show fans concerned that the troubled comedian could be done with the business for good. Of course, there's still plenty of time for Artie Lange reps to cancel the gig, and the Foxwoods representative did say that Artie Lange's people hadn't cancelled the show "yet," but some fans are hoping that the simple fact that the show hasn't been cancelled for sure is a sign that the beleauguered and beloved Howard Stern Show sidekick could be on the mend.
